我是否认为apply-templates声明应该匹配所有可能适用于选择的模板?
例如,给定以下xml片段:
<doc>
<foo bar="1" baz="2">boz</foo>
</doc>
Run Code Online (Sandbox Code Playgroud)
和以下样式表:
<xsl:template match="/">
<xsl:apply-templates select="foo" mode="xyz" />
</xsl:template>
<xsl:template mode="xyz" match="foo[bar='1']">
abc
</xsl:template>
<xsl:template mode="xyz" match="foo[baz='2']">
def
</xsl:template>
Run Code Online (Sandbox Code Playgroud)
我希望输出为:
abc
def
Run Code Online (Sandbox Code Playgroud)
它是否正确?
是否可以向树节点添加文本和值?
例如,节点可能包含文本Desktop,但值为C:\Documents and Settings\All Users\Desktop.
我最近遇到了这些问题,但在StackOverflow上找不到答案;
正如Meta上所建议的,我将发布我对这个问题的回答.
例如:
newfile :: FilePath -> IO Bool
newfile x | length x <= 0 = return False
| doesFileExist x == True = return False
| otherwise = return True
Run Code Online (Sandbox Code Playgroud)
这可以使用吗?
假设我想改变的值
php_value post_max_size 20M in .htaccess
post_max_size 20M in php.ini
Run Code Online (Sandbox Code Playgroud)
两者都会做同样的操作.那么php.ini和之间的区别是什么.htaccess?
春季:2.5.6.SEC01
DWR:2.0.5
我想使用DWR的会话范围bean.当我将bean配置为单例时,它工作正常.我读了这个导师:(http://directwebremoting.org/dwr/server/integration/spring.html)并修改了我的applicationContext.xml,但它在某处仍然是错误的.
我的applicationContext.xml:
它很好,但是当我使用AJAX函数时,我得到了这个异常:
11:31:09,593 INFO [DefaultRemoter] Exec:DBTestAjaxFunc.testJNDI()11:31:09,609 WARN [DefaultRemoter]方法执行失败:org.springframework.beans.factory.BeanCreationException:创建名为'scopedTarget.dbtestajax'的bean时出错:范围'session'对于当前线程不活动; 考虑为这个bean定义一个范围代理,如果你想从一个单例引用它; 嵌套异常是java.lang.IllegalStateException:找不到线程绑定请求:您是指在实际Web请求之外的请求属性,还是在最初接收线程之外处理请求?如果您实际在Web请求中操作并仍然收到此消息,则您的代码可能在DispatcherServlet/DispatcherPortlet之外运行:在这种情况下,请使用RequestContextListener或RequestContextFilter来公开当前请求.
似乎没有创建aop代理,但我不知道为什么.
类路径中的Libs:
任何的想法?(谢谢!)
我无法关闭jquery对话框.以下是我的代码.
我有一个名为academic.asp的父页面,它将通过jquery插件打开一个模态对话框.
function openPopupDialog(location, windowTitle, heightValue, widthValue) {
var $dialog = $('#dialogWin').load('submission.asp')
.dialog({
autoOpen: false,
modal: true,
draggable: false,
resizable: false,
title: windowTitle,
width: widthValue,
height: heightValue
});
$dialog.dialog('open');
return false;
}
Run Code Online (Sandbox Code Playgroud)
我的模态窗口将加载页面"submission.asp"
我将在我的模态窗口中使用ajaxForm进行一些提交,如下所示:paperForm =我的表单名称
如何关闭模态并刷新父页面?
提前致谢 :)
我们运行的服务基于2个工作日的SLA,因此如果请求在星期一下午1点提交,则应在星期三下午1点之前完成.
所以在数据库中我有两个MySQL时间戳YYYY/MM/DD HH:MM:SS,并且需要一些方法来计算两个日期之间的工作时间,基于上午9点到下午5点的办公时间.
谁能给我任何想法?
我已经很好地开发了具有工作流,视图,对象--Orm/OSV等的Python服务器...基于套接字协议的服务器/客户端通信,可以通过任何服务来完成1. XMLRPC服务2.套接字服务
现在我想开发一个基于完全Ajax的GUI Web客户端..我有web/socket服务与服务器通信.
我需要的是选择技术,我有几个选择,如,
在Python 2.6中从迭代器获取最后一项的最佳方法是什么?例如,说
my_iter = iter(range(5))
Run Code Online (Sandbox Code Playgroud)
什么是最短的代码/最干净的方式4来自my_iter?
我可以做到这一点,但它看起来效率不高:
[x for x in my_iter][-1]
Run Code Online (Sandbox Code Playgroud)